Overlay Tsc-18 Ge2 Dual Pump

Overlay Tsc-18 Ge2 Dual Pump

$19.28
{{option.name}}: {{selected_options[option.position]}}
{{value_obj.value}}

Manufacturer Part # 9916100240

Show More Show Less